Position Summary & Responsibilities: Working inside our high-velocity material recovery plants, the Recycling Sorter performs critical manual separation of recyclable materials along automated conveyor sorting lines. You inspect incoming single-stream material flows, rapidly picking and sorting cardboard, paper, polymers, aluminum cans, and glass into designated collection chutes while removing hazardous non-recyclable contaminants. Beyond sorting, you clear minor conveyor belt jams, maintain clean sorting station work bays, perform shift sanitation sweeps, and strictly follow plant safety guidelines, including wearing mandatory personal protective equipment. This position is 100% physical and strictly requires full on-site presence inside the processing plant.
